Home-based businesses????
How does one start a home-based business? What are some of the benefits and drawbacks of working from home?

There are thousands of outfits that will "help" you start a "home based" business. Technically, any business which can be run out of one room of your house is "home based." Don't kid yourself - running a business, any business, is a lot harder than it looks. The real question is, what can you do, different from most other people, to provide a value to others so that they will pay you for it, and pay you a lot more than it costs you to create that value.

The cheapest business to set up is the hardest to make work - any kind of sales. Sales is purely a matter of percentages - the more people you make contact with, the more you sell. You cannot make a living a selling anything only to people you already know, and you cannot make a sale unless you are personable and upbeat no matter what. A successful sales person is clever enough to see the value, clever enough to persuade others of that value, sensitive enough to know when to talk and when to listen, and insensitive enough to keep it up despite the fact that eighty to ninety percent of the people you pitch to will ultimately say no. There is high turnover in sales because the vast majority of people do not have a personality that can succeed in it.

The easiest kind of business to get into is the hardest to make money at - for a few hundred bucks, some outfit will create a referral web site for you, which will show up on people's search engines and bear links to other sites which pay pennies for each sale that comes to them from another site. As referral sites proliferate, they divide the same pool of shoppers among more and more intermediaries, and each makes less and less from it. The real money is made by the outfit that sets up the referral sites for a fee.

Beyond that, there are dozens of ways to make money from home, all of which require you to work at least a 40 hour week at them in order to make a living. There is real work for employment recruiters who need only an e-mail address and a telephone, for travel agents doing the same, for intermediate workers in multi-level marketing of products, etc. None of these is a get-rich-quick-without-effort option.

In any case, you should incorporate so that if you screw up you cannot lose everything in a lawsuit, and you should get a license so you can operate legally in your local jurisdiction.

The benefits of working at home are savings in transportation, wardrobe, meals out, plus business expense deductions for dedicated phones and dedicated equipment, and the ability to deduct the cost of the fraction of your house used for business from business proceeds before taxes - taxable income is zero until all expenses have been met. Disadvantages include the loss of privacy, the difficulty of separating work time from family time, and the perception by others that, because you are at home, you are "not really working", so they can bother you. Work at home means work, sequestered from family, away from TV, away from the family phone, ignoring family business and issues during working hours.

First of all, check with your city hall and see what kind of restrictions they have for the area you live in and the type of business you are allowed. Get a license at the city hall when oked.
I used to have a home-based business and I loved it, but I did miss the contact with other adults, co-workers or customers, even though sometimes I would get phone calls.
You have to be very disciplined, if you are the laid back type of person, this is not a good idea. Now if you are like me that feels guilty when I'm not working, than it is OK (you'll have to work on that one too, to not overdo it).
Now I have another business with employees and walk in customers, and I love it even more.
